What does stress do to the body?

What does stress do to the body?

The most common physical signs of stress include: Heart and circulatory problems such as high blood pressure, dizziness, rapid heartbeat and difficulty breathing. Head, neck, back and joint pain. Gastrointestinal disorders such as diarrhea, constipation, irritable bowel syndrome, and heartburn.

What symptoms can the psyche trigger?

Chronic tension, overstrain, constant fear, feelings of helplessness and loneliness lead to different physical reactions: For example, they put a strain on the metabolism, the immune system and the organs, they disrupt sleep and lead to muscle spasms.

What can be caused by stress?

Then stress can cause serious physical illness. Typical examples of physical illnesses caused by stress are: Cardiovascular diseases such as high blood pressure, cardiac arrhythmias or heart attacks. Stomach and intestinal problems such as inflammation of the lining of the stomach, stomach ulcer or duodenal ulcer.

Can one get physically sick through the psyche?

Headache and backache, gastrointestinal complaints, dizziness or skin rashes: Many physical complaints are psychological – or at least emotional factors play a major role in the development. Doctors assume that a third of all Germans are affected, and the trend is rising.

Can the psyche cause physical pain?

Chronic pain and depression This can lead to a lack of physical activity and thus to restricted mobility, which promotes the development of chronic pain or increases the perception of pain. Chronic pain is often associated with increased tension, anxiety, and stress.

Can you have pain with depression?

Depressive illnesses not only affect mood and drive. Up to 80 percent of those affected also suffer from physical symptoms – primarily pain, mostly in the musculoskeletal system, and headaches. Often times, physical symptoms complicate the diagnosis.

Can stress cause chest pain?

For example, stress or an anxiety disorder often causes chest pain and anxiety. Vertebral blockages, tension and sore muscles or heartburn are also considered to be triggers for the symptoms. Often times, the person affected cannot identify what caused the pain.

Where do you have pain when you have something with your lungs?

Symptom: Chest pain Since the lung tissue is not sensitive to pain, chest pain only occurs when the tumor spreads further, grows into other tissues, for example the pleura or pleura, or compresses these tissues.

Can chest pain come from the back?

Elderly people can experience spinal wear and tear, which causes chest pain. But young people can also have problems with their spine (e.g. Scheuermann’s disease). With these diseases, too, the symptoms can radiate into the chest.

Can back pain also come from the lungs?

Pain is an important symptom of advanced lung cancer: the tumor can grow out of the lungs. For example, it often spreads in the direction of the spine. Therefore, back pain can occur in lung cancer.
